色 Oracle11g 安装解决方案Oracle11g角色全覆盖安装运行必备方案(oracle11g 全角)
Oracle11g 安装解决方案
作为一款高效的数据库管理系统,Oracle11g 在企业中广泛应用。然而,它的安装过程有时候也会遇到一些问题,导致安装失败。本文将介绍一些常见的 Oracle11g 安装问题及其解决方案,帮助大家顺利安装和运行 Oracle11g。
1. 安装 Oracle Universal Installer 失败
在执行安装程序时,你可能会遇到以下错误提示:
“Error in writing to directory /tmp/OraInstall2018-08-17_07-47-01AM. Please ensure that this directory is writable and has atleast 45 MB of disk space. Installer cannot continue….”
这是因为 Oracle11g 安装程序需要在指定目录生成临时文件,而这个目录没有写权限或没有足够的磁盘空间。这时候我们可以尝试解决这些问题:
(1)提供足够的磁盘空间;
(2)给予 /tmp 目录写权限。
2. Oracle11g 安装被防火墙拦截
Oracle11g 安装需要使用一些端口进行通信,如果防火墙拦截了这些端口,就会导致安装失败。这时候,我们应该允许这些端口的通信。以下是必要的端口:
TCP 1521:Oracle 数据库通信端口
TCP 8080:Oracle Enterprise Manager数据库控制台端口
TCP 5500:Oracle XDB监听端口
3. Oracle11g 中的 TNSListener 配置错误
在安装 Oracle11g 时,TNSListener 是必要的一个组件。如果它的配置有误,就会导致数据库无法启动。以下是常见的 TNSListener 配置问题及其解决方案:
(1)监听地址配置错误:可以在监听器配置文件中通过指定 IP 地址解决。
(2)监听端口被占用:可以通过改变端口号来解决。
(3)防火墙阻止 TNSListener 的通信:可以修改防火墙配置来允许 TNSListener 的通信。
4. Oracle11g 数据文件存储空间不足
在安装 Oracle11g 时,需要指定数据文件存储的目录和空间大小。如果给定的空间不足,就会导致数据库无法创建表空间、用户和表等对象。为了解决这个问题,我们可以考虑以下两种解决方案:
(1)增加存储空间:这可以通过向存储设备添加磁盘或通过在存储设备上运行多个实例来实现。
(2)删除不必要的文件:删除不常用的文件可以释放出更多的存储空间。
总结
以上就是 Oracle11g 安装中常见问题的解决方案。遇到问题时,我们应该耐心分析,找出问题所在,从而快速解决问题。在安装完成后,我们可以使用以下的 SQL 语句来测试数据库的连接是否正常:
$ sqlplus scott/tiger
如果连接成功,就说明 Oracle11g 安装成功,可以开始使用了。